By way of introduction, the Canadian Petroleum Products Institute represents the refining and marketing sector of the petroleum industry, what's commonly known as the downstream petroleum sector. Our aim as an institute is to advance best practices in regard to the environment and health and safety, as well as to provide information on the industry in order to assist in sound public policy development.

The agricultural sector is important to our members for three principal reasons: one, the agricultural sector is a large and important customer of our members; two, the emergence of renewable fuels is creating new collaborative relationships with our members; and three, CPPI members are also neighbours of much of the agricultural community, from refining and terminal facilities to pipelines.

For a moment, consider the following facts from Statistics Canada, taken from the 2006 agricultural census. There are nearly 250,000 farms in Canada, with nearly 750,000 tractors worth $13 billion, 500,000 trucks worth over $5 billion, 300,000 cargo and pickup vans worth $3.5 billion, 100,000 combines worth $4 billion, and 750,000 pieces of tillage and cultivation equipment, swathers, mower conditioners, and passenger vehicles, worth about another $6.5 billion.

That's a lot of expensive equipment that requires high-quality fuel to operate. Providing high-quality fuel choices to farmers and other consumers is the principal preoccupation of CPPI members. For Canada's agricultural sector, quality fuel equals productivity and competitiveness. Simple things can be important, like ensuring the fuel delivered to farmers' tanks operates dependably year-round.

So what have we been doing to deliver on our commitment to high-quality fuel choices? Reducing sulphur content has been a major focus during the past decade. This multi-billion-dollar investment program started with the reduction of sulphur in diesel for heavy-duty trucks and on-road applications, from 500 parts per million to 15 parts per million. This phase was completed in 2006.

CPPI members are now in the process of reducing sulphur content in off-road diesel, diesel principally used on farms, from 500 parts per million to 15 parts per million. This process began in 2007 and will be complete by June 2010.

Reducing sulphur in diesel protects the environment and human health through the reduction of harmful emissions from diesel-powered engines and equipment. The phased approach that we've taken ensures that the level of sulphur in diesel fuel used in off-road engines—farm vehicles, for example—will not impede the effective operation of advanced emission control technologies.

Our most important contribution to ensuring the competitiveness of the Canadian agricultural sector is ensuring a highly productive refining sector in Canada. Our members work hard to ensure that all consumers, including farmers, have access to high-quality, competitively priced fuels.

I'm happy to say that Canadian consumers, including farmers, benefit from fuel costs that are among the lowest in the western world, generally second only to those in the United States. This fact is supported by data provided by independent third-party analysts, and I think we have for distribution later an example of some of that data, which shows where Canadian prices and costs relate to those of competitors around the world.

An evolving relationship between the refining and marketing sector and the Canadian agricultural sector is the evolution and use of biofuel blends using ethanol and renewable diesel. CPPI recognizes that this represents a new area of economic opportunity for the agricultural sector under the right conditions. Indeed, several CPPI members themselves are very active in the biofuel marketplace.

Shell is one of the world's largest distributors of first-generation transport biofuels. Shell and my colleagues at logen Corporation are considering investing in a full-scale commercial cellulosic ethanol plant in Saskatchewan, with potential opportunities for farmers to find new markets for wheat straw.

Husky Energy's Minnedosa ethanol plant is one of the largest plants of its kind in western Canada, producing some 130 million litres of ethanol per year. That's matched by a second plant in Lloydminster, Saskatchewan, which also produces that quantity of ethanol. Together these plants make Husky the largest producer and marketer of ethanol in western Canada.

In Ontario, Suncor Energy has its own specific relationship with the agriculture sector, including an investment relationship with a group of farmers. Suncor's St. Clair ethanol plant has a current production capacity of 200 million litres per year. A $120-million expansion is under way and is expected to double its capacity to 400 million litres per year.

The plant currently uses 20 million bushels of corn annually, approximately 10% of Ontario's annual corn crop. Of course, that consumption will double when the expansion is completed.

We have been an active partner in projects related to renewable diesel. CPPI supported the Alberta renewable diesel demonstration project, led by Shell and Climate Change Central, and is now working on a NRCan- sponsored Imperial Oil biodiesel research project in Sarnia.

In the Alberta project, the ARDD has shown that B2 blends of canola, methyl ester, and 2% blends of hydrogenation-derived renewable diesel are fully operable in winter conditions in the study area when cloud points are adjusted to meet CGSB requirements. The demonstration has also shown that B5 blends can be successfully made and used in shoulder and summer seasons.

We gained a critical understanding on the infrastructure requirements of quality assurance precautions essential to ensuring, in particular, proper cold flow properties of biodiesel blends in winter conditions.

The next challenge will be to move from the controlled conditions of the successful demonstration project to a real-world rollout in real time. Petroleum refiners and marketers must now ensure that we can reliably supply customers, such as farmers, through a complex national distribution network that includes thousands of retail outlets across the country, many of which are independently owned and operated.

Successfully bringing biodiesel to market on this scale will require a considerable amount of work and expense to be undertaken by fuel suppliers. There are standards issues as yet unresolved, only a limited distribution infrastructure, and several outstanding issues with regard to storage, blending, and transportation of biodiesel.

The key finding of the Alberta demonstration is that considerably more jet-type aviation kerosene fuel must be added to the petroleum blend stock in 2% and 5% biodiesel blends to ensure that these blends will work in Canadian weather conditions. Canada is a current net importer of this type of fuel, which could increase our reliance on foreign fuel sources.

CPPI members are committed to meeting quality standards and the expectations of consumers. Governments must be careful that the design of mandates doesn't lead to operational problems--for example, the waxing of fuel in cold weather conditions. An ongoing biodiesel research project in Sarnia is addressing some of the additional challenges, particularly those that relate to the stability of biodiesel blends in low-temperature conditions.

The issues happening within the renewable fuel sector in the United States are not quite happening in the same dynamic here in Canada. As you know, there has been a series of bankruptcies and plant slowdowns in the United States. In part, that was driven by the fact that the industry grew at a pace that exceeded the mandated market within the United States.

For example, in 2009 the ethanol mandate, the requirement on the ethanol side in the United States, will be 9 billion gallons. In 2010 that number will grow to 10.5 billion. But in a world in which production capacity had been built to almost 12 billion.... Actually, it was probably about 11 billion or 11.5 billion, so their production build-out in fact exceeded that.

When the price of oil hit the range of $140 or $150 a barrel, ethanol was trading considerably more cheaply than gasoline, so what you ended up having in the U.S. dynamic was a lot more discretionary blending beyond the current mandates in the United States, because there was a price advantage. There was a margin advantage for oil producers in the United States to in fact do that.

With current demand overall coming down, the realities of that overproduction capacity, and the diminishing discretionary blending taking place, you have the current problems in the United States until the further mandate targets kick in.

In Canada, we don't have that issue. We haven't built out yet to our mandated targets. That's why we have argued, quite frankly, that we think we have a very balanced and measured approach in terms of developing the industry here in Canada, so we're not in a situation in which we have plants that are being challenged economically and are threatened with closure right now.

There's been an attempt to look at Brazil. Brazil simply uses sugar cane as their feedstock. They're no further ahead—with respect to my colleagues in Brazil, with whom we work very closely—with regard to development of second-generation biofuel. They're simply using what is natural to their agriculture base as their feedstock.

In Canada, quite frankly, we're using what we're best at, which is corn and wheat on the ethanol side, and we use canola and soybeans here on the biodiesel side. I don't know that any one jurisdiction is ahead of the other with respect to the capacity to develop.

We have certainly made headway, even in first-generation fuels. Based again on the International Energy Agency report I made reference to, we have come a long way in innovation within even the first-generation technology of making ethanol. It's not a complicated process; it's a fermentation process. We've been making alcohol for a hundred years and longer.

We have the capacity on a commercial-scale side to take efficiencies out of these plants: recycling water, which we do very well in the production of ethanol; development of a secondary market out of ethanol production in distillers' grains, which is valued by the feed sector within Canada and elsewhere. We've certainly taken the model of first-generation ethanol and moved it along quite considerably in the last 20 or 25 years. We still have more to do.

As I said, based on this report, we're looking at that 55% greenhouse gas reduction benefit from first-generation ethanol being achieved in the next two to three years, because of the innovation just in first-generation; then as we transition, as Jeff said, we're looking to second-generation development, all of which provides a value-added opportunity for our farmers.

Yes, Madam Bonsant, I can answer the question. Yes, these are biorefineries. Looking at the production of ethanol, it is only the starch portion of the grain that is used in the production of ethanol. The nutrients and vitamins portion is extracted out of the production process. That becomes the distiller grain, which then finds its way back into the agriculture sector as an animal feed. That's the most valuable part for farmers in terms of the concentration of those vitamins and nutrients in the distiller grain. It's only the starch portion that finds itself in the ethanol production.

Fundamentally, we would never intend to remove.... For example, in western Canada you have clay soil zones in the southern part, brown soil zones as you head north, and then black soil zones that run from Brandon up through Saskatoon and off through Edmonton and up toward the northwest.

Those are the areas where one is looking at removing straw, where farmers actually have a problem getting rid of the straw. Plowing it back under is sometimes not the best answer. Indeed, farmers are trying to move more and more toward so-called low-till or no-till agriculture, where they actually don't have to plow it back under and can save fuel that way.

Furthermore, we don't pretend to know more about land husbandry than farmers do. For example, we would go to you as a farmer, or indeed the 600 farmers.... Going back to Madam Bonsant's question, about whether we contract directly with suppliers, it's the same in the cellulosic ethanol industry. We have contracts with 600 farmers to supply us with straw.

What we found out was that in a given straw basin, about 50% of the farmers want to part with about 50% of their material. We're removing about 25% of the material in any straw basin. The rest is there for soil nutrient value.
